Thermal Hazards and Electric Hazards Posed By Toys
Parents should make sure that they check the Canadian Standards Association label on the toys before purchasing them. The label is supposed to indicate that the toy has been tested for electrocution, burn, shock and fire hazards. The child must be older than 8 years, so that they are mature enough to understand that dangers of electric toys. Do not purchase toys that spark. Toys using heat source must not be given to children below 8 years old.
